Post subject: XFCE asking for password in Live Mode  PostPosted: Jan 08, 2010 - 02:45 PM

if you should run into that problem and have => 1 GB ram, or if you already have a swap partition hit F5 in grub and choose the 'toram' option. that does not trigger the faulty behaviour. if you dont have that amount of ram, you just have to boot it more often until it boots to X. if login asks for the password, wait for 1 minute before rebooting, sometimes it decides to boot to X without a password. seems to be some kind of race condition in a init script causing this behaviour and we are looking into it.
